Transaction 2ec086efa1435e315af8dedec93ff4a7ca8fff7e8fad32e1fa10e20f4ba69e79

4 Input
2 Outputs
  • 2ec086efa1435e315af8dedec93ff4a7ca8fff7e8fad32e1fa10e20f4ba69e79:0
  • value  937628
    address  142tiexrMjjAT4Nerb9mXvK1e2i9kCS6SK
  • 2ec086efa1435e315af8dedec93ff4a7ca8fff7e8fad32e1fa10e20f4ba69e79:1
  • value  1118393
    address  3DAi2XRZHyXgMvE2riN5K7r46LRo1NohGK